Ingredients for Cheesy Ranch Potatoes and Smoked Sausage

When it comes to meals that are quick, easy, and downright delicious, Cheesy Ranch Potatoes and Smoked Sausage tops the list. This dish is perfect for busy weeknights or cozy weekends. Here’s what you’ll need to whip up this comforting meal:

Essential Ingredients

  • Potatoes: About 2 pounds of your favorite potatoes, diced (Yukon Gold or red potatoes work well)
  • Smoked Sausage: 1 pound of beef sausage, sliced into coins for maximum flavor
  • Turkey Bacon: A half-pound, crumbled, to add a savory crunch
  • Chicken Ham: Roughly 1 cup, diced for extra protein and taste
  • Cheddar Cheese: 2 cups shredded, because what’s cheesy without cheese?
  • Ranch Seasoning Mix: One packet for that distinct ranch flavor
  • Olive Oil: 2 tablespoons, for roasting and enhancing flavors
  • Salt and Pepper: To taste, ensuring your dish is perfectly seasoned

Preheat and Prep

First off, pre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C). This step ensures that you get that lovely crispy texture on your potatoes. While the oven heats, go ahead and peel (or leave the skins on, if you prefer) the potatoes, and chop them into bite-sized pieces.

Next, slice the smoked sausage into rounds and chop the turkey bacon into small pieces. Having everything prepped will allow for even cooking, and you won’t feel rushed when you start mixing everything together.

Season the Potatoes

Once your ingredients are ready and the oven is preheated, it’s time to season! Place the potato chunks in a large bowl and drizzle with olive oil. Add the ranch seasoning, and stir until every piece is nicely coated. Don’t skimp on the seasoning—potatoes absorb flavors well, and you want every bite to burst with that delightful ranch taste.

For an extra zing, consider adding some minced garlic or a splash of your favorite hot sauce. This can level up your flavors even more!

Combine and Arrange

Now that your potatoes are seasoned, it’s time to combine them with the smoked sausage and turkey bacon. Pour the sausage and bacon into the bowl with the seasoned potatoes, and give everything a gentle toss to ensure even distribution.

Then lay the mixture out on a lined baking sheet in a single layer. Spacing out the pieces helps them roast evenly, which is crucial for achieving that perfect golden finish.

Roast to Perfection

Pop the baking sheet in your preheated oven and roast for 25-30 minutes. It’s essential to stir the mixture halfway through the cooking time to ensure even browning. You’ll know it’s done when the potatoes are tender and golden brown—don’t rush it; patience pays off!

Add the Cheese and Finish Cooking

As the potatoes and sausage are nearing completion, it’s time for the best part—cheese! Remove the baking sheet from the oven, and sprinkle a generous amount of shredded cheese over the top. Return it to the oven for an additional 5-10 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.

This step really transforms the dish, giving it that irresistible cheesy goodness that will have everyone coming back for seconds. You can also experiment with different types of cheese to keep things exciting!

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 pounds potatoes
  • 1 pound smoked sausage
  • 1 cup shredded cheese
  • 1 packet ranch seasoning
  • 1/4 cup ol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Wash and cube the potatoes.
  3. In a large bowl, combine potatoes, sausage, ranch seasoning, and olive oil.
  4. Toss until everything is well coated.
  5. Spread the mixture on a baking sheet in a single layer.
  6.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until the potatoes are tender.
  7. Sprinkle shredded cheese on top and bake for an additional 5 minutes until melted.
